Re: Mosquito Loss 1945(?) near Donauwörth
Mosquito NS898 was with No 11 Squadron at time of crash (27.5.49).
Station was Wahn. Dehavilland.ukf.net says that NS898 stalled off turn and spun into Danube (Donau), Hochstadt. Fate of crew is not mentioned. Regards, Leendert |
